J.B (JBHT) stock analysis highlights market sentiment, institutional inflows, valuation trends alongside daily market intelligence and earnings coverage. J.B. Hunt Transport Services Inc. (JBHT) closed at $258.77, reflecting a marginal decline of 0.18% on the session. The stock remains between established support at $245.83 and resistance at $271.71, with near-term price action showing consolidation. Trading volumes appeared subdued relative to recent averages, suggesting a pause in directional momentum.

The fractional decline in JBHT shares occurred during a session characterized by below-average trading volume, indicating a lack of strong conviction among market participants. The logistics and transportation sector has faced mixed signals from macroeconomic data, including fluctuating fuel costs and changing consumer demand patterns. J.B. Hunt’s position as a major trucking and intermodal provider exposes it to these broader forces. Notably, the company’s intermodal segment may be influenced by shifts in rail service reliability and diesel price volatility, both of which have recently contributed to sector uncertainty. The modest 0.18% drop does not signify a trend reversal but rather a continuation of the sideways movement seen over the past several trading days. Investors appeared to be digesting recent earnings reports and industry commentary, with no single catalyst driving outsized moves. The stock’s reaction to the broader market’s cautious tone—where indices traded in a narrow range—was consistent with a wait-and-see approach. Volume levels were roughly in line with typical holiday-shortened weeks, further muting price action. Overall, the session reinforces a period of equilibrium between buyers and sellers as the market assesses J.B. Hunt’s near-term outlook.

From a technical perspective, JBHT is trading approximately 5% above its identified support zone near $245.83, a level that has held firm during previous pullbacks in recent months. The resistance level at $271.71, which corresponds to a prior swing high, remains a critical ceiling for any upside breakout. Price action has formed a tight consolidation pattern, with the stock oscillating between roughly $256 and $262 over the last two weeks. This range suggests that neither bulls nor bears have been able to establish clear control. Short-term moving averages—such as the 20-day and 50-day—are likely converging around the $260 area, potentially acting as a pivot point. Momentum indicators, such as the Relative Strength Index (RSI), appear to be in the neutral territory in the low to mid-50s range, implying neither overbought nor oversold conditions. The absence of a strong trend is further confirmed by the narrowing Bollinger Bands® width, which often precedes a period of heightened volatility. If the stock can hold above the psychological $250 level, the path toward resistance remains open. A close below $245.83 would break the current support and may invite further selling pressure toward the next major support level near $235.

Looking ahead, JBHT’s price trajectory could be influenced by several factors. A sustained move above resistance at $271.71 would signal renewed bullish momentum and potentially open the door to a test of the $280 area. Conversely, if the stock fails to hold above $250, a retest of the $245.83 support zone may occur. The upcoming earnings season for transportation companies may act as a catalyst, as investors look for commentary on freight demand and pricing power. Additionally, changes in diesel prices and any developments in trade policy could impact J.B. Hunt’s cost structure and revenue outlook. Volume patterns will be important to monitor: an increase in turnover on a breakout above resistance would add conviction to the move, while low-volume rallies may prove unsustainable. The broader market’s risk appetite also plays a role, as transportation stocks often correlate with economic growth expectations. Should the economy show signs of softening, JBHT could face headwinds. On the other hand, a resilient consumer and stable industrial output could support the stock’s ability to challenge its resistance. Traders may watch for a close above $262 to confirm short-term strength, while a move below $255 might foreshadow a test of support.
